240 发简信
IP属地:青海
  • 音频播放AudioTrack之入门篇

    音频播放 音频播放声音分为MediaPlayer和AudioTrack两种方案的。MediaPlayer可以播放多种格式的声音文件,例如MP3,WAV,OGG,AAC,MID...

  • C++文件读写

    欲对文件进行读写操作,首先得包含fstream[https://www.jianshu.com/writer]头文件 为了开启一个可供输出的文件,我们定义一个ofstrem[...

  • iOS8下会Crash

    [iOS]改变UIAlertController的标题、内容的字体和颜色

    在开发中,弹出框是必不可少的,通常情况下,我们只要弹出系统自带的弹出框就可以。but,在某些情况下,万恶的UI会要求你修改显示文字的大小、颜色,虽然系统自带有一种红色字体的U...

  • 120
    iOS常用设计模式总结(一)

    设计模式大概分成三类: 1.创建型:单例设计模式、抽象工厂设计模式 2.结构型:MVC 模式、装饰器模式、适配器模式、外观模式、组合模式 3.行为型:责任链设计模式、观察者设...

  • 120
    iOS 趣谈设计模式——通知

    【前言介绍】 iOS的一种设计模式,观察者Observer模式(也叫发布/订阅,即Publich/Subscribe模式)。观察者模式,包含: 通知机制(notificati...

  • 额,可为什么你是二楼

    Runtime 源码解析之对象创建

    写在前面 稍微了解OC运行时机制的人应该都知道: 1. 类和对象都是id,在给你一个id的前提下无法直观的知道这个对象是类对象还是类本身。简单的可以简化成runtime管理的...

  • :pray:

    Runtime 源码解析之对象创建

    写在前面 稍微了解OC运行时机制的人应该都知道: 1. 类和对象都是id,在给你一个id的前提下无法直观的知道这个对象是类对象还是类本身。简单的可以简化成runtime管理的...